Today’s Common Gardening Question: How much water does Swiss chard need?

The Answer: Swiss chard needs approximately 1 inch of water each week. Increase water by .5 inches per week during the hottest parts of the growing season (or anytime the soil is too dry).

Also, keep in mind that Swiss chard thrives in well-draining soil, but make sure to re-hydrate things shortly after the soil dries out.
